A Registered Nurse specializing in Open Heart (CVOR) is needed in Kissimmee, FL at a 404-bed tertiary care, Level II Trauma Center and teaching hospital that includes a Heart & Vascular Institute and Comprehensive Stroke Center.

The role. The CVOR RN provides specialized perioperative nursing care for open heart surgical patients in an acute care setting. Core responsibilities center on scrubbing and circulating for open heart and cardiovascular procedures, monitoring patient status throughout the surgical episode, and coordinating with the surgical team to ensure safe, efficient case management. The nurse also manages instrument and equipment readiness, responds to emergent intraoperative changes, and participates in on-call coverage approximately once per week and one weekend per month, with flexibility based on departmental need.
